AKV.EXE is Trojan/Backdoor.
Kill the process AKV.EXE and remove AKV.EXE from the Windows startup.
AKV.EXE is known as: KeyLogger Ardamax.
MD5 of AKV.EXE = 51507D91D43683B9C4B8FAFEB4D888F8
AKV.EXE size is 467456 bytes.
Full path on a computer: %SYSDIR%\MRDCKV\AKV.EXE
Related Files:
%SYSDIR%\MRDCKV\AKV.EXE
%SYSDIR%\MRDCKV\YFJ.001
%SYSDIR%\MRDCKV\YFJ.002
%SYSDIR%\MRDCKV\YFJ.EXE
